The size of Castle Hill is approximately 18.9 square kilometres. There are 68 parks, covering nearly 12.1% of the total area. The population of Castle Hill in 2016 was 39594 people. By 2021 the population was 40874 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Castle Hill is 40-49 years. Households in Castle Hill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Castle Hill work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 72.40% of the homes in Castle Hill were owner-occupied compared with 74.50% in 2016.
